Jogging around Néré offers a serene experience through the agricultural landscapes of Charente-Maritime. The region is characterized by rural paths winding through fields, including vineyards and cereal crops, providing a peaceful backdrop for running. Joggers can explore routes near local bodies of water and through forested areas like the Bois de Chantelleraud, which extends from the larger Aulnay forest. These natural features create varied terrain for outdoor activity.

What kind of terrain can I expect on the jogging trails near Néré?

The jogging trails around Néré primarily feature rural paths winding through agricultural landscapes, including vineyards and cereal crops. You'll also find routes that traverse forested areas like the Bois de Chantelleraud, offering shaded paths and varied terrain. The region's diverse landscapes ensure a mix of flat, peaceful sections and slight elevation changes.

What are some scenic highlights or natural features I might encounter while running in Néré?

Néré's jogging routes offer a blend of natural beauty. You can expect to run through picturesque agricultural fields, including vineyards, and alongside local bodies of water. The Bois de Chantelleraud, part of the larger Aulnay forest, provides lovely shaded paths. The region is also home to 'le Signal,' the third-highest point in Charente-Maritime, offering varied terrain within its wooded areas.

Are there any historical or cultural landmarks near the running routes?

While jogging, you might be close to several interesting points. The Saint-Pierre Church of Aulnay is a notable religious building nearby. For nature lovers, the Aulnay State Forest offers extensive natural beauty. You could also discover unique local features like the Three Departments Boundary Marker.

What is the best time of year to go running in Néré?

Néré offers pleasant running conditions for much of the year. Spring and autumn provide mild temperatures and beautiful scenery with blooming fields or changing foliage. Summer mornings and evenings are also ideal to avoid the midday heat, especially when running through shaded forest paths. Even in winter, the trails can be enjoyable, though some paths might be muddier after rain.
